Building Blocks: Building blocks are a timeless classic that never fails to captivate children’s imaginations. With blocks of various shapes, sizes, and colors, kids can build anything they can dream up – from towering castles to bustling cities. Building with blocks helps develop fine motor skills, spatial awareness, and problem-solving abilities.

Magnetic Tiles: Magnetic tiles are a modern twist on traditional building blocks. With their magnetic properties, these tiles effortlessly snap together to create structures that defy gravity. Kids can experiment with different configurations, learning about magnetism and engineering concepts while having a blast.

LEGO Sets: LEGO sets offer endless possibilities for creativity and exploration. From intricate spacecraft to bustling cityscapes, LEGO sets come in a wide range of themes and designs to suit every interest. Building with LEGO bricks encourages imaginative play, fosters problem-solving skills, and promotes spatial reasoning.

Jigsaw Puzzles: Jigsaw puzzles are a fantastic way to challenge kids’ minds while having fun. With pieces of varying shapes and sizes, kids must use their problem-solving skills to piece together the picture. Puzzles come in a variety of themes and difficulty levels, ensuring there’s something for everyone to enjoy.

Brain Teasers: Brain teasers come in many forms, from wooden puzzles to metal wire puzzles, and are sure to keep kids entertained for hours. These mind-bending puzzles challenge kids to think critically, use logic, and approach problems from different angles. Plus, solving brain teasers gives kids a great sense of accomplishment.

Pattern Blocks: Pattern blocks are colorful geometric shapes that kids can use to create endless patterns and designs. These puzzles help develop spatial awareness, shape recognition, and mathematical thinking. Kids can experiment with different combinations, fostering creativity and artistic expression.

Memory Games: Memory games are a fun way to improve kids’ cognitive abilities while playing. Whether it’s matching pairs of cards or remembering the sequence of colors, memory games help strengthen kids’ concentration, attention to detail, and memory skills.

Science Kits: Science kits are a fantastic way to introduce kids to the wonders of science through hands-on experimentation. From making slime to building volcanoes, science kits allow kids to explore scientific concepts in a fun and engaging way. These kits foster curiosity, critical thinking, and a love of learning.

Art Supplies: Art supplies such as crayons, markers, and paints are essential tools for fostering creativity and self-expression in kids. Whether it’s drawing, painting, or sculpting, art activities allow kids to unleash their imaginations and create masterpieces of their own. Plus, art helps kids develop fine motor skills and hand-eye coordination.

Outdoor Toys: Outdoor toys such as balls, bikes, and scooters encourage kids to get active and explore the great outdoors. Outdoor play promotes physical fitness, coordination, and social skills, while also providing kids with opportunities to connect with nature and unleash their boundless energy.
